Your tools work hard for you, and proper maintenance ensures they keep performing at their best. Here are some quick tips from our in-house experts:
- Clean Tools After Every Use
Dust and debris can shorten a tool’s lifespan. A quick wipe down after use can prevent buildup and corrosion. - Regular Inspections
Check power cords, blades, and moving parts. Catching wear early can prevent costly repairs. - Routine Servicing
